This Notice has been filed by the Applicant under Order XXI, Rule 22 of the Code of Civil Procedure, 1908 ("CPC") in respect of foreign award dated 13th July, 2016 ("the foreign award") passed at Singapore. The Applicant has sought leave of this Court to execute the foreign award. The Notice has been contested by the Judgment Debtor/Respondent and the objections are heard in this Notice without the requirement of filing a separate Petition under Section 48 of the Arbitration and Conciliation Act, 1996 ("the said Act"). The foreign award has been passed by the Sole Arbitrator appointed in accordance with Singapore International Arbitration Centre, SIAC Rules in arbitration initiated by the Applicant under Clause 14 of the Deed of Agreement dated 7th June, 2013 against the Respondent.
